Facilities in Europe and Canada are finding success with the "Swedish model," which calls for screening services to be offered at local sites through economical means such as mobile mammography units. Images are then sent to high-volume central reading centers, where highly qualified, experienced readers review the images. Here in the U.S., progressive health care providers have begun to consider this concept, coupling traditional mammography screening in the field with MammoCAD screening devices.
